Biography

Xiaowei Zhao graduated from the Institute of Physics, Chinese Academy of Sciences and obtained her PhD in condensed matter physics. After that, she transited into the field of structural biology and has expanded her skill set to cryo-electron microscopy in Prof. Jun Liu’s lab at UTHealth science center at Houston. During 5-year's postdoc training in Liu Lab, she has received intense training in cryo-sample preparation, cryo-electron tomography (cryo-ET), cell modeling, and sub-tomogram averaging. Then, she joined Prof. Daniela Nicastro’s lab at UT southwestern as senior research associate, where she learned cryo-focused ion beam (cryo-FIB) milling technique and cellular tomography. Now she is a staff scientist in janelia cryo-EM facility. She is interested in studying in situ molecular complex in whole cell model organisms using cryo-FIB and cryo-ET techniques.
